Easily Manage TRICARE Prescriptions With the Express Scripts Pharmacy Mobile App

Image of Easily Manage TRICARE Prescriptions With the Express Scripts Pharmacy Mobile App. The Express Scripts Pharmacy mobile app is a convenient way to stay on top of your prescriptions. It helps you keep track of your medications, request refills, and make payments, and more.

FALLS CHURCH, Va. – Looking for a convenient way to keep track of your medications? Want to see the status of your prescriptions before you head to the pharmacy? Download the free Express Scripts Pharmacy mobile app to securely manage your medications anytime, anywhere. Express Scripts is the TRICARE Pharmacy Program contractor that administers your pharmacy benefit.

To get started, download the app for free from the Apple App Store or Google Play Store. Then log in using your TRICARE Express Scripts username and password. If you don’t have an account, you can register for one.

Once logged in, you can:

  • Order medications. You can see all your prescriptions in one place. You can choose to fill your prescriptions through TRICARE Pharmacy Home Delivery. Prescriptions ordered via home delivery will be delivered right to your door. You can even set up shipments to a temporary address during deployment, relocation, or vacation. TRICARE Pharmacy Home Delivery will ship to any address in the U.S. or U.S. territories, including APO/FPO addresses. To learn more about home delivery, including costs and any applicable shipping restrictions, visit TRICARE Pharmacy Home Delivery.
  • Track home delivery orders. You’ll get real-time updates when Express Scripts processes, ships, and delivers your order. To view the status of your order online, log in to your account. Go to “Prescriptions,” and then “Order History.” Check “Recent Order Status” to track your order.
  • Request refills. Review and approve prescriptions that are ready to refill through TRICARE Pharmacy Home Delivery.
  • Set up dose reminders. Stay on track with automated alerts reminding you when it’s time to take your medications. This will help you stick to your routine and avoid missing any doses.
  • Make payments. You can easily pay for prescriptions online or set up automatic payments for home delivery orders. As described in the TRICARE Costs and Fees Fact Sheet, active duty service members have a $0 copayment for up to a 90-day supply of medication if they use a military pharmacy, TRICARE Pharmacy Home Delivery, or a retail network pharmacy.
